A History of Clockwork Engineering

The evolution of clockwork design boasts a rich history , tracing back to early civilizations. While simple devices like water clocks existed earlier, the true emergence of sophisticated clockwork systems didn’t occur until the late Ages. Initial inventors, primarily in Europe , experimented with gears, pivots , and springs to build increasingly accurate measuring devices. The invention of the mainspring around the 14th century transformed the area, allowing for more portable clocks. Later centuries saw refinements in components and techniques , including the use of brass and enhanced gear shaping methods. Notable advances also came from Islamic scientists, who refined astronomical instruments and pioneered ingenious constructions. The height of this era was arguably the 18th century, a prime age for intricate, often decorative , clockwork machines.

Repairing and Maintaining Your Clockwork Device

Keeping your intricate clockwork creation functioning properly requires consistent maintenance. Start by examining the movements for signs of damage . Oiling is vital ; use a fine oil sparingly, applying it to pivot points . Eliminate any dust with a delicate cloth . Should parts become loose , cautiously reattach them, making certain their accurate positioning . For more complex fixes , consider the guidance of a skilled technician.
